Water pump controllers are essential components in supply of water systems, supplying automation and control important for effective operation and equipment protection. Whether made use of in farming irrigation, residential wells, or commercial applications, these controllers, consisting of water pump control boxes and well pump controllers, guarantee reputable performance and maximize water use.

Water pump controllers function as the central monitoring system for water pumps, managing their operation based upon numerous aspects such as water levels, stress, and pump condition. This functionality is crucial in farming settings, where precise water monitoring is necessary for crop wellness and yield optimization. By automating the pumping process, controllers can change water flow according to dirt wetness degrees, weather report, and crop water demands, thus boosting water effectiveness and reducing wastefulness.

In domestic setups, well pump controllers are crucial for guaranteeing a regular supply of water to homes and properties depending on well water. These controllers keep track of water stress and pump performance, changing procedures to preserve constant flow and protect against damage to the pump from concerns like dry running or electrical variations. This reliability is specifically essential in backwoods where well water is the primary or only source of water for houses.

Industrial applications likewise profit significantly from water pump controllers, where massive procedures require robust and reliable water management options. Control boxes for water well pumps, for instance, integrate sophisticated attributes such as remote monitoring and diagnostic abilities. This permits operators to track pump performance in real-time, determine possible issues early, and take positive procedures to keep operational continuity and reduce downtime.

The advancement of water pump controllers has actually been noted by technological developments that improve capability and user-friendliness. Modern controllers are equipped with programmable logic controllers (PLCs) or microprocessor-based systems that allow exact control over pump procedures. These systems can be tailored to meet particular application demands, adapting to varying water needs and ecological problems effortlessly.

Among the substantial benefits supplied by advanced water pump controllers is their ability to optimize energy usage. By keeping track of and changing pump speed and power usage based on real-time data, controllers help reduce energy costs and ecological influence. This performance is critical in both agricultural and commercial contexts, where energy-intensive water pumping procedures can add dramatically to functional costs and carbon footprint.

In agricultural irrigation, for example, water pump controllers play an essential role in implementing irrigation timetables that straighten with plant water requirements and soil problems. Controllers can be set to run pumps during off-peak electrical power hours or when water demand is lowest, taking full advantage of energy efficiency and lowering total operational costs. This smart organizing not only conserves sources however also boosts the sustainability of farming practices by minimizing water wastefulness and power consumption.

For residential customers reliant on well water, the dependability of well pump controllers guarantees continual water without interruptions. These controllers are designed to shield pumps from damages caused by concerns like dry running or voltage fluctuations, prolonging the lifespan of tools and minimizing maintenance demands. Additionally, some controllers include built-in alarm systems or notifications that signal house owners to potential issues, enabling punctual intervention and protecting against expensive fixings.

Industrial applications demand durable water management remedies efficient in conference stringent efficiency requirements and operational needs. Water well pump control boxes designed for commercial usage are engineered to hold up against severe ecological problems and intensive functional cycles. They are often furnished with features such as fault diagnostics, rise defense, and remote gain access to capacities, allowing for positive upkeep and troubleshooting to reduce downtime.

Remote surveillance and control capabilities provided by modern-day water pump controllers are particularly beneficial in commercial setups, where large-scale facilities may have many pumps dispersed throughout expansive sites. Operators can remotely check pump efficiency, adjust settings, and get real-time signals on functional status or prospective problems. This aggressive approach to maintenance helps enhance efficiency, minimize functional threats, and ensure continuity in supply of water operations.

The combination of wise modern technologies in water pump controllers is changing water management methods by allowing data-driven decision-making and predictive maintenance approaches. IoT (Internet of Things) connectivity enables controllers to gather and evaluate large amounts of information connected to pump efficiency, power usage, and environmental conditions. This data can be utilized to enhance system efficiency, expect maintenance needs, and boost total functional dependability.

The future of water pump controllers is likely to see further advancements in connection, automation, and power efficiency. Developments such as AI (Artificial Intelligence) algorithms and artificial intelligence are expected to enhance controller capabilities, making it possible for anticipating analytics that anticipate equipment failings before they occur. This anticipating maintenance method not just lowers downtime and repair service expenses but additionally improves operational integrity and sustainability by reducing resource wastefulness.
